Welcome to the Tumblegate team at Launderly. Our laundry-locker access flow authenticates residents through the Hatchpoint service before releasing a locker door. During local development you will run the mock locker daemon, which still requires a valid credential to call Hatchpoint's staging endpoint. Store it in your local env file only, never in the repo. Use the key below.

API key for kajeg-tajop: qvz3-w1m

Subject: Memtrace cut-over complete

Team,

Cut-over to Memtrace v2 for GPU memory profiling finished last night. Old v1 agents are disabled; any tickets referencing v1 dashboards should be closed as resolved-by-migration. Sampling overhead is now under 2% and allocation traces include kernel names. Known gap: profiles older than 30 days were not migrated. Point customers at the v2 docs for setup questions. For reference when troubleshooting, the agent now runs with the following configuration.

settings of bagaf-bawip:
[aldax]
port = 5000
region = south-4
host = aldax.brasklabs.corp
team = brivan
timeout_ms = 2000
retries = 2

## Further Reading

The Lumenkit consent banner rollout touched more surfaces than we initially scoped, and several decisions — geo-detection fallbacks, the staged percentage ramp, and how we reconcile stored preferences after the Brindle migration — are documented in depth elsewhere. Before raising rollout questions at the sync, please review the decision log and the open caveats section, both maintained by the Quillmere platform team. The full rollout notes live on the internal page here:

runbook for tagug-hafog: https://jira.lumiclabs.internal/projects/pages/pages/9773c0d8

Hey, welcome aboard! The Bellmead clinic reminder job runs every morning at six and texts patients about upcoming visits. If the service account gets locked (usually after a password rotation nobody announced), you'll need to run the recovery flow from the Oakrun jumpbox. It asks one security prompt, then wants the recovery passphrase, which you'll find right below.

recovery phrase for tafop-fawep: zorwyn-ulaox